Mysql二进制日志路径迁移

1、创建新的日志路径
mkdir -p /new/path/binarylog/
2、停止数据库
service mysql stop
3、拷贝所有mysql-bin*.log和mysql-bin.index到新的路径
cp hostname-bin.log* /new/path/binarylog/
cp hostname-bin.index /new/path/binarylog/
4、修改my.cnf文件
log-bin=/new/path/binarylog/server-name-bin
log-bin-index=/new/path/binarylog/server-name-bin.index
5、修改新路径下hostname-bin.index文件中binlog日志的绝对路径
因为该文件下记录的还是原来binlog的绝对路径(Bug#11745230)
6、service mysql start
7、查看binary logs
show binary logs;
8、一切正常后删除原路径日志。

您还未添加分享代码,请到主题选项中,添加百度分享代码!

您可以选择一种方式赞助本站

支付宝转账赞助

支付宝扫一扫赞助

微信钱包扫描赞助

┊. 恋小布 。

发表评论

:?: :razz: :sad: :evil: :!: :smile: :oops: :grin: :eek: :shock: :???: :cool: :lol: :mad: :twisted: :roll: :wink: :idea: :arrow: :neutral: :cry: :mrgreen:

图片 表情